"Big Red" came to RRR from a million dollar barn. He was left in a stall for 2 years, fed barely enough to survive with manure more than a foot high. He had a severe sinus infection and retained fluid in his body due to no exercise and standing in a stall. He was about 500 pounds underweight. Since coming to RRR he has put on over 450 pounds and is now used in our riding program. He is really sweet. After researching his tatoo - we think his official name is Savage Mountain and he raced at Penn National. Why Not Sponser Red so he can live his life out at RRR.

"Zanzibar of Rock Ridge - Zane" for short. I rescued Zane for $500 from an equestrian facility in N.J. I bought him site unseen. When he came off the trailer it was apparent that he had rain rot and we found that his teeth were so bad that his mouth was bleeding. This stocky pony had no patience with people and we had to teach him to love again. He is now my main ride - bomb-proof and a wonderful companion.
